Fontaine Trailer has purchased the assets of Ravens Inc. from RVM Industries.

The deal broadens Fontaine's line to include aluminum platforms, aluminum dump trailers, and steel dump trailers. The sale includes all Ravens assets and facilities. Ravens will keep its name and operate as a division of Fontaine Trailer Co., which is a member of The Marmon Group of companies.
The driving factors behind the decision to sell, said RVM Chairman Jerry Pollock, were the current difficulties being experienced throughout the trailer industry and the uncertainty of the timing of a turnaround. "We are fortunate to have found a buyer who will preserve the Ravens nameplate and carry on the tradition and quality associated with it."
Ravens, based in Akron, Ohio, has been manufacturing premium all-aluminum trailers since 1956. Pollock acquired majority control in 1991 and moved the company from Ravenswood, W.V. to Akron. The company acquired Galbreath's steel dump line in 1999. Ravens has manufacturing plants in Kent, Ohio; Jacksonville, N.C.; and Knox, Ind.
Fontaine Trailer Co.'s corporate offices are located in Haleyville, Ala, with plants in Haleyville, Princeton, Ky., Springville, Ala., and Russellville, Ala.
With the sale of Ravens, RVM Industries' sole remaining subsidiary is Signs and Blanks Inc., a manufacturer of aluminum control and safety signs.
